98134928
Aug 16, 2023
High-frequency switching power supplies; Low-voltage power supplies; Photovoltaic installation apparatus, namely, solar modules for production of electricity, solar thermal and electric receivers, tracking mechanisms and concentrating optics, and control algorithms; Photovoltaic inverters; Photovoltaic solar modules for production of electricity; Power controllers; Solar-powered battery chargers; Solar panels for production of electricity; Voltage stabilizing power supply
Electrical and Scientific Apparatus